Power

The Simpson PS60869 in use

The Simpson PS60869

Powered by an impressive 270 cc (9 hp) engine, its triplex pump can deliver a pressure of 4000 PSI (around 67 times more than a standard garden hose) and a flow of up to 3.5 GPM (CETA-certified values). Combined, these values mean that the Simpson PS60869 has a cleaning power of 14000 Cleaning Units.

A classic pull-start mechanism is responsible for starting the gas-powered pressure washer’s Honda GX270 engine.

Gasoline storage is facilitated by a steel fuel tank with a maximum capacity of 1.6 gallon.

Design & Handling

The wheelbarrow design of the Simpson PS60869 grants mobility and stability to the unit. The robust welded steel frame guarantees longevity of the assembly. The handle adds to the PS60869 convenience of transport.

The unit's weight of 120 lbs renders its carrying and transportation challenging, as it is far from lightweight. Its 270 cc Honda GX270 engine, the triplex pump and welded steel frame are mainly responsible for its heavy weight. However, its two 13" pneumatic wheels play an important part in its maneuverability, as they allow for a smooth manipulation on the job.

Main Features

The Simpson PS60869 in use

The Simpson PS60869

The Simpson PS60869 comes with a spray gun, a wand, a pressure hose, 5 nozzles and a detergent injection feature, which are detailed below.

  • Soap injection: Detergent is fed in through a siphon hose, since the device lacks a soap tank. When a soap nozzle is connected, the detergent will be added automatically to the water.
  • Pressure hose: The 50 ft ⌀3/8" high-pressure hose, which is included with the device, can be stored neatly on the unit itself when idle, using a set of convenient hooks.
  • Spray gun and wand: A side hook allows for an easy storage of the included classic ergonomic spray gun and its steel wand.

Other Features

Some of the accessories of the Simpson PS60869

Some of the included accessories

  • Onboard storage: With the Simpson PS60869's handy storage area, you’ll always have all the necessary nozzles and accessories at hand and thus, you’ll be fully prepared for any job.
  • Safety: Safety of operation is enhanced by a low oil protection, a trigger lock mechanism (which prevents accidental operation) and a thermal relief valve (which helps to prevent internal pump damage).
  • Accessories: Included with the Simpson PS60869 are also the owner's manual (opens in a new tab) and some basic documentation to get you promptly started, along with several accessories, such as pressure hose, soap hose, spray gun, oil and wand.
  • Emissions: The Simpson PS60869 is NOT CARB-compliant and so you cannot buy it nor sell it in California.

About Simpson

Simpson has over 50 years of experience making quality products for the outdoor power equipment industry. Part of the FNA Group based in Pleasant Prairie, Wisconsin since 2006, they are a vertically-integrated company, meaning most of the parts and accessories are manufactured and assembled by them. Their manufacturing facilities are international, but their gas-powered pressure washers are made in the USA. With the company motto "Driven by Performance", Simpson continues to offer a great variety of pressure-washing systems for the homeowner or the professional contractor.
